What is tau
tau is:
TAU is a profiling toolkit specially made for parallel computing (multi-thread, multi-process, MPI, PVM). It consists of an instrumentation API, which can be used manually (or added automatically by other instrumentation tools) to get runtime profiling information.
This package provides the API and library, and the command-line analysis tool. A Tcl/Tk-based GUI is available in package tau-racy.
This version is built with pthread support only. Support for PVM and MPI, as well as use of PCL or PAPI for the use of hardware counters, and of PDT or DynInst for automatic code instrumentation, are not available in packaged form yet.

Install tau Using apt-get
Update apt database with apt-get
using the following command.
sudo apt-get update
After updating apt database, We can install tau
using apt-get
by running the following command:
sudo apt-get -y install tau
